Record overview
This bill would provide for certain artificial intelligence agent discovery and security standards, and for other purposes.
The recorded stage is committee referral: the named committee or committees consider the parts within their jurisdiction. Referral alone does not mean the measure has passed Congress or become law.
Latest action
Referred to the Committee on Science, Space, and Technology, and in addition to the Committee on Oversight and Government Reform,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ned.
